9.1.1.4 Rent Abatement – Casualty Events . In the event that this Lease is terminated pursuant to Sections 9.1.1.1, 9.1.1.2 or
9.1.1.3, above, Landlord shall refund to Tenant any prepaid Base Rent, less any sum then owing to Landlord by Tenant. If, however, this Lease is not
terminated pursuant to any of said Sections, then the Base Rent and Tenant’s Proportionate Share of Taxes – Property payable by Tenant with respect to
the Tenant Space shall be abated proportionately during the Repair Period-Actual to the extent that the Tenant Space (i) is unfit for use by Tenant in the
ordinary conduct of Tenant’s business, and (ii) actually is not used by Tenant.
9.1.2 Takings .
9.1.2.1 Total Taking . If all or substantially all of the Tenant Space, the Building or the Property shall be the subject of a Taking,
this Lease shall terminate as of the date of the vesting of title in the condemning authority.
9.1.2.2 Partial Taking . If only a part of the Tenant Space, the Building or the Property shall be the subject of a Taking, this Lease
shall continue in full force and effect, subject to the terms of Sections 9.1.2.3-9.1.2.7, below.
9.1.2.3 Landlord’s Termination Right – Partial Taking . If the part of the Building or the Property that is taken or condemned as
part of the Taking contains a part of the Tenant Space, the Building or the Property that, in Landlord’s reasonable discretion, is material to the operation
of the Tenant Space, Landlord may terminate this Lease by notice to Tenant given within sixty (60) days following the date upon which Landlord
received notice of such Taking. If Landlord so notifies Tenant, this Lease shall terminate upon the date set forth in the notice, which date shall not be
more than thirty (30) days following the giving of such notice.
9.1.2.4 Tenant’s Termination Right – Partial Taking . If, by reason of a Taking of part of the Building or the Property Tenant no
longer has reasonable means of access to the Tenant Space, or the Tenant Space is unfit for use by Tenant in the ordinary course of Tenant’s business,
Tenant may terminate this Lease by notice to Landlord given within sixty (60) days following the date upon which Tenant received notice of such
Taking. If Tenant so notifies Landlord, this Lease shall terminate upon the date set forth in the notice, which date shall not be more than thirty (30) days
following the giving of such notice.
9.1.2.5 Restoration – Taking . If this Lease shall not have been terminated pursuant to Sections 9.1.2.3 or 9.1.2.4, above, Landlord,
at Landlord’s expense, shall, as soon as is reasonably practicable, restore that part of the Tenant Space that was not taken or condemned as part of the
Taking to a self contained rental unit substantially equivalent (with respect to character, quality, appearance and services) to that which existed
immediately prior to occurrence of the Taking, excluding Tenant’s Personal Property; provided, however, that in the event Tenant receives an award for
Tenant’s Alterations, such amounts shall be applied towards the restoration of such items.
